Recommended Reading Path: Where to Start?

Alexi Venice has crafted several distinct series that blend intense legal and medical mysteries with rich, character-driven LGBTQ+ romance. Deciding where to start depends on your favorite style of thriller:

  • For Legal Thrills & Courtroom Drama: Start with the Monica Spade Series. Beginning with Conscious Bias, this trilogy features a rookie lawyer handling high-profile, dangerous cases and slow-burn sapphic romance.
  • For Crime & Police Investigations: Start with the San Francisco Mystery Series. Beginning with Bourbon Chase, this multi-book series weaves together the perspectives of a district attorney, a detective, and a doctor tackling mobsters and municipal corruption.
  • For Counterterrorism & Conspiracy: Start with the Pepper McCallan Series. Beginning with Ebola Vaccine Wars, this series follows a corporate pharmaceutical lawyer who is pulled into the world of international counterterrorism.

The San Francisco Mystery Series in Order

This gritty crime and legal thriller series centers on the lives and high-stakes careers of District Attorney Amanda Hawthorne, Dr. Jen Dawson, and Detective Tommy Vietti. Because the characters' personal relationships and romantic arcs evolve significantly over time, it is highly recommended to read these books in their exact order of publication:

  1. Bourbon Chase (2017)
  2. Amanda's Dragonfly (2017)
  3. Stabscotch (2018)
  4. Tinted Chapstick (2018)
  5. Sativa Strain (2018)
  6. #SandyBottom (2019)
  7. Lady Hawthorne (2022)
  8. Wedding Balloon (2024)

The Monica Spade Series in Order

Focusing on courtroom suspense and medical-legal puzzles, this trilogy follows Monica Spade as she finds her footing in a high-stakes legal career. The second installment, Standby Counsel, won the 2020 LesFic Bard Award for Mystery and was named the Best Legal Thriller of 2021 by BestThrillers.com.

  1. Conscious Bias (2019)
  2. Standby Counsel (2020)
  3. Graffiti Red Murder (2021)

The Pepper McCallan Series in Order

This series introduces readers to Pepper McCallan, a corporate attorney who transitions into a daring consultant for the U.S. Counterterrorism Agency. It features global settings, medical conspiracies, and fast-paced action.

  1. Ebola Vaccine Wars (2015)
  2. Svea's Sins (2015)
  3. Victus (2015)
  4. Margaret River Winery (2016)

Alexi Venice Standalone Novels

For a break from her main series, Venice has also published a standalone story set in Western Australia that blends family secrets and mystical elements:

  • Australia's Starr (2016)

What to Know Before You Start

Alexi Venice brings a unique level of authenticity to her fiction, drawing directly from her 34-year career as a legal counsel for an international healthcare system. Her real-world experience preparing medical professionals for courtroom testimonies translates into highly detailed legal procedures and complex medical cases. While her books can technically be read out of sequence because each mystery wraps up by the final page, skipping around is not recommended if you want to fully enjoy the long-term romantic and character development.
